What is a Wheely App?
Wheely is a ride-hailing app designed for passengers who want a more premium, comfortable experience. It connects riders with professional, vetted drivers in luxury cars, offering a higher level of service compared to regular ride apps.
With taxi booking app development solutions, users can book rides in advance, choose the type of vehicle they prefer, and enjoy a smooth, pleasant journey.
It’s popular for those looking for a more upscale and reliable alternative to standard taxi services or other ride-sharing apps. It is also the responsibility of the app to guarantee that drivers continue to maintain a high level of professionalism and customer service.

How To Monetize Your Taxi Booking Application?
Monetizing your taxi booking app can be a smart way to generate revenue while offering a convenient service to your users. Here are the ways to earn money from the Wheely clone app.
1. Commission-Based Model
In this model, your wheely app development solutions earns money by taking a commission from every ride booked through it. Typically, this is a percentage of the fare charged by the driver. You should hire mobile app developers who can implement commission based model in your app.
For example, if a user books a $20 ride, you might take 10-20% as a commission, meaning you earn $2-$4. This is the most common and straightforward way to make money from a taxi booking app.
2. Surge Pricing
Surge pricing is a strategy where the app increases fares during peak demand times, such as rush hour or during bad weather. The idea is that when demand is higher, passengers are willing to pay more.
The additional revenue generated from surge pricing can be shared between the app and drivers. This model benefits both the application like Wheely and the drivers while maintaining high service levels for passengers during busy times.
3. Subscription Model
With a subscription model, you can offer users the option to pay a regular fee (monthly or annually) for perks like discounted rides, priority booking, or free upgrades to premium vehicles.
This creates a steady stream of income, and loyal customers are likely to prefer it if it adds value to their regular commute. Drivers could also be offered subscription options for additional features, like more ride visibility.
4. Advertising and Partnerships
If your wheely mobile app development has a good user base, you can sell advertising space within the app. Local businesses, restaurants, or even other transportation services could pay to advertise on your platform.
Additionally, you could partner with hotels, travel agencies, or event organizers who want to offer transportation options to their customers, earning you a commission for each referral.
5. In-App Purchases
Offer additional features through in-app purchases. For example, users could pay for features like premium ride options, luxury cars, larger vehicles for groups, or even in-app tipping for drivers.
You could also sell other services like priority booking or ride tracking. This allows users to choose what they’re willing to pay for, giving them more control over their experience.
